6) Serial Control Tab: The Brick Address is usually set at '0', un-
less you will be accessing the card using Net Serial com-
mands. The Repeater Control Channel must be set to '1'.
First animation Channel Number must be set to '0'.
Disable/Enable Net Serial and IR Trigger modes as needed
(these are
usually
disabled)
7) DMX-512 Control Tab: Enable DMX-512 Control, unless you
are using MIDI, Net Serial or IR Trigger Modes. Enable DMX-
512 checksums if you will be feeding DMX-512 from any
Gilderfluke & Company products (
usually
enabled). The Re-
peater Control Channel and First Animation channel num-
ber were set on a previous tab.
8) MIDI Control Tab: Disable MIDI, unless you plan to use it.
Disable MIDI Notes Trigger Animation Playback, unless you
plan to use it. Set MIDI Channel Number and Animation First
Note number if you will be using MIDI, otherwise, ignore
them.
9) Flash Setup Tab: Enable Animation from Flash, unless you
will never be using the onboard show storage.
Enable/Disable outputs when stopped, as needed. Leave
the Write Protect Flash unchecked, or you will not be able to
save the show you are creating to the Mp3-50/8 or Mp3-
50/40. Disable it after you have completed programming, if
needed. The Repeater Control Channel and First Animation
channel number were set on a previous tab.
c) Mp3-50/8 with One Audio Level Control Channel: This configu-
ration adds a single analog channel which can be used to con-
trol the audio level of the Mp3 Player as a part of the show con-
trol file.
This configuration gives you a show capacity of approximately
97 minutes in the onboard Flash memory.
